Abstract

Self‐assembly of Cd(phen)2+and Cu(phen)2+(phen = 1,10‐phenanthroline) building blocks with the bent ligand 4,4′‐dithiodipyridine (dtdp) has been investigated. Both building blocks serve as corner units with constrained cis‐geometry. The arched chain coordination polymer [{Cd(phen)(μ‐dtdp)(dtdp)(H2O)}(ClO4)2·2CH3OH·1.5H2O]n(1) crystallised from a mixture of Cd(ClO4)2·H2O, phen and dtdp in methanol. The reaction of [Cu(phen)(H2O)2](CF3SO3)2(2) with dtdp in an ethanol/water mixture yielded a chair‐like metallamacrocycle, [{Cu(phen)(CF3SO3)2}2(μ‐dtpd)2] (3). The crystal structure of the precursor complex 2is also reported.
